How much do financial associate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for financial associate in Georgetown, TX is $65,383.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$46,500.00 and $71,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a financial associate?

To thrive as a Financial Associate,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a foundational understanding of finance or accounting, often backed by a relevant degree. Familiarity with financial modeling tools, spreadsheets,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ems such as SAP or Oracle is typically required, and certifications like CFA or CPA are advantageous. Exc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and teamwork are soft skills that help you excel in this role. These skills are crucial for ensuring accurate financial analysis, effective reporting, and successful collaboration within financial teams and with clients.

What are some common challenges financial associates face when managing multiple client portfolios?

Financial Associates often juggle multiple client accounts, each with unique goals and risk profiles. A common challenge is staying organized and ensuring timely communication, especially during periods of market volatility. Prioritizing tasks, leveraging financial management software, and maintaining strong attention to detail are essential for meeting client expectations and regulatory requirements. Collaborating closely with senior advisors and support teams can also help manage workload and deliver high-quality service.

What is the difference between Financial Associate vs Financial Analyst?

AspectFinancial AssociateFinancial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or related field; certifications like CFA or CPA are a plusBachelor's degree in finance, economics, or related; often requires CFA or similar certifications
Work EnvironmentBanking, investment firms, corporate finance departmentsInvestment firms, banks, corporate finance, consulting
Employer & Industry UsageCommonly employed in financial services, banking, and corporate financeUsed in investment analysis, asset management, and corporate strategy

Financial Associates typically handle client accounts, support financial transactions, and assist with reporting. Financial Analysts focus on analyzing financial data, preparing reports, and providing investment recommendations. While both roles require similar credentials and work in related environments, Financial Analysts tend to have a stronger emphasis on data analysis and strategic insights.

What does a financial associate do?

A financial associate analyzes financial data, prepares reports, and supports clients or organizations with investment, budgeting, and financial planning activities. They often use tools like Excel and financial software and may hold certifications such as CFA or CPA. The role typically requires strong analytical skills and attention to detail within a professional environment.
